Background: This ToR is intended to outline the terms and conditions to hire a part-time teacher of English to provide regular English lessons for staff. We are looking for a skilled and experienced, creative teacher who can deliver clear and structured lessons in English. General Purpose: The main responsibility of the teacher is to help the Oxfam Staff (different levels) to understand English related to their job and focusing on their developing business English language skills. Lessons will also include building conversational, reading and writing skills. The most important focus will be on building professional and business English skills related to the needs of the workplace and relevant to the staff duties including report-writing and professional vocabulary. You will be required to develop relevant lesson plans and homework assignments, track individual progress and monitor and support the overall progress of the students.  The duties will range from the preparation of course work, planning and teaching classes and the marking of work handed in. Key Responsibilities: Organising and delivering classroom lessons to Oxfam staff. Developing English lesson plans, ensuring an appropriately balanced, broad and relevant curriculum which should incorporate the needs of Oxfam staff in terms of working with other staff, report-writing, taking instructions in English and responding to and communicating about their work and duties. Evaluating a students' class work and assignments, including the provision of progress reports to individuals. Produce creative learning exercises during classes. Preparing classroom and coursework materials, homework assignments, and handouts. Recording and maintain accurate student attendance records and grades. Classroom management. Alert the appropriate staff to any problems experienced by students and make recommendations as to how these may be resolved. Maintaining discipline in the classroom. Creating a vibrant teaching atmosphere. Skills and Competencies: Excellent communication skills, especially in business English. Highly conscientious and committed to the highest standards of professional service. Ability to work in stressful situations and under pressure. Good listening skills. Planning and organisational skills. Patience Fluent English and Arabic language skills. Experience required:  1 to 2 years experience teaching business English (or English in general) to adult learners. Experience teaching English to NGOs is an asset. Education degree: Bachelor Degree Field of education, University Level Degree in English Language or any other similar program
